Casas de la Esperanza

Introduction

Casas de la Esperanza, La Esperanza Housing & Development (EH&D) is a non denominational, non political NGO, tax exempt: 501 (c) (3). It develops housing and provides technical education to families who are currently squatters, living on the outskirts of Granada, Nicaragua.

Types of Projects

Construction, education, community development, health care, technical education, workshops with women, radio, micro-credits, micro-enterprise.

Locations

La Prusia, Granada, Nicaragua.

Timeline

Three months or longer

Accommodations

Houses for the volunteers in the quarter.

Prerequisites

Some skills, Spanish (high level). Three or more months stay.

Costs

No fees. ($30 paid to the organization of volonteers for minor expenses). Lodging and lunch from Monday to Friday free.
